Resource not found 404

The requested resource could not be found but may be available again in the future.

    Host: www.dehn.us
    Error: Not Found
    Status: 404
    Time: 2025-10-06T16:19:27.704Z
    Request ID: b952caed-434b-4777-b8cf-e0612da2a29c
    Target: https://www.dehn.us/store/f/62391757/HDVORSCHAU/929963.jpg
                            

/thumbor/unsafe/fit-in/640x360/filters:fill(ffffff,false)/www.dehn.us/store/f/62391757/HDVORSCHAU/929963.jpg